Does Cocoa Contain Caffeine? A Comprehensive Guide

A 240 ml cup of hot cocoa contains 9 mg of caffeine.

  • Hot cocoa (240 ml) delivers 9 mg caffeine — much lower than a cup of drip coffee (240 ml, 96 mg).
  • A 50 g piece of dark chocolate averages 30 mg caffeine; milk chocolate (50 g) ≈ 10 mg.
  • Strong coffee and cold brew are far higher: cold brew (240 ml) = 200 mg; espresso (single, 30 ml) = 63 mg.
  • FDA guidance for healthy adults: keep total daily caffeine ≲ 400 mg; pregnancy guidance is ≲ 200 mg per day.

What are cocoa and cacao?

Cacao refers to the raw beans and the tree (Theobroma cacao); cocoa usually means processed powders or solids made from roasted beans. Both cocoa and cacao contain stimulant alkaloids — primarily theobromine and a smaller amount of caffeine. Processing, roasting and the percentage of cocoa solids in a product determine how much caffeine remains in the finished food or drink.

Caffeine in common cocoa products

The dataset provides measured caffeine for several finished products: hot cocoa and chocolates. These are reliable reference points because commercial recipes standardize serving sizes.

Product / servingCaffeine (mg)
Hot cocoa (240 ml)9 mg
Dark chocolate (50 g)30 mg
Milk chocolate (50 g)10 mg
Coffee ice cream (100 g)30 mg

Raw cacao beans and cocoa powder are not listed in the dataset and vary by origin and processing. Authoritative sources such as USDA FoodData Central report variable values; published analyses put caffeine in raw cacao and cocoa powder as a clear but variable fraction of total alkaloids. As a rule, higher cocoa-solids (darker chocolate or less-diluted cocoa powder) equals more caffeine per gram.

How product form affects caffeine

  • Powder vs. beverage: hot cocoa dilutes cocoa solids, so a 240 ml cup often contains single-digit mg (dataset: 9 mg).
  • Solid chocolate: concentration scales with cocoa percentage — dark bars concentrate the caffeine found in beans.
  • Processing: Dutch (alkalized) processing modifies flavor and can alter alkaloid extractability, but does not eliminate caffeine.

How cocoa compares to coffee, tea, soda and energy drinks

Put the cocoa numbers next to popular caffeinated drinks to see scale. The dataset below uses only provided values for direct comparison.

Drink / servingVolumeCaffeine (mg)
Hot cocoa240 ml9 mg
Dark chocolate (solid)50 g30 mg
Drip coffee240 ml96 mg
Espresso (single)30 ml63 mg
Latte (240 ml)240 ml68 mg
Mocha (240 ml)240 ml95 mg
Cold brew240 ml200 mg
Black tea240 ml47 mg
Coca‑Cola355 ml34 mg
Red Bull (250 ml)250 ml80 mg

Interpretation: a cup of hot cocoa is effectively caffeine‑free relative to coffee; even a 50 g dark chocolate bar (30 mg) is only a fraction of a typical 240 ml drip coffee (96 mg) or a 240 ml cold brew (200 mg).

How long does caffeine from cocoa last?

Caffeine elimination follows first‑order kinetics in the population: the average half‑life is about 5.7 hours. The guideline percentages below approximate remaining caffeine after consumption: ~69% at 3 h, ~48% at 6 h, ~33% at 9 h, ~23% at 12 h. The examples use dataset doses.

Time after doseEspresso 63 mgDark chocolate 30 mgHot cocoa 9 mgCold brew 200 mg
3 hours (~69%)43.5 mg20.7 mg6.2 mg138 mg
6 hours (~48%)30.2 mg14.4 mg4.3 mg96 mg
9 hours (~33%)20.8 mg9.9 mg3.0 mg66 mg
12 hours (~23%)14.5 mg6.9 mg2.1 mg46 mg

Practical takeaway: the small caffeine in hot cocoa (9 mg) is essentially eliminated to low single‑digit mg within 6–12 hours for the average adult; high‑dose coffee or cold brew can leave tens of mg still active at bedtime if consumed within 6–12 hours.

Health, safety and practical limits

For healthy adults the FDA cites ~400 mg/day as a practical upper limit; pregnant people are commonly advised by agencies such as the Mayo Clinic and EFSA to limit caffeine to ≲ 200 mg/day. The American Academy of Pediatrics discourages caffeine for young children and recommends limiting intake in adolescents. Chocolate and cocoa contribute to daily totals: a dark 50 g bar (30 mg) plus a latte (68 mg) adds 98 mg toward any limit.

Overdose, anxiety and sensitivities

Symptoms of excessive caffeine include palpitations, jitteriness and sleep disruption. People with anxiety disorders or certain medical conditions metabolize caffeine differently; consult a clinician for personalized advice. Quick practical guidance

  • If you want to avoid sleep disruption, avoid high‑caffeine drinks (cold brew, large drip or multiple espresso shots) within 6–8 hours of bedtime; a single cup of hot cocoa (9 mg) is unlikely to matter for most people.
  • Choose milk chocolate or small servings of dark chocolate if you’re sensitive — milk chocolate (50 g) = 10 mg vs dark = 30 mg.
  • When in doubt, check product labels or USDA FoodData Central for specifics on cocoa powder, bars and specialty products.

Frequently asked questions

Does cocoa have caffeine?

Yes. Cocoa contains caffeine but usually in low amounts: a 240 ml cup of hot cocoa contains 9 mg (dataset). Solid dark chocolate concentrates more — 50 g dark chocolate in the dataset contains 30 mg.

How much caffeine is in hot cocoa?

A standard 240 ml serving of hot cocoa contains 9 mg of caffeine according to the dataset — far lower than most coffees and many teas.

Is dark chocolate high in caffeine?

Dark chocolate is higher than hot cocoa: the dataset lists 50 g dark chocolate as 30 mg of caffeine. Higher cocoa‑percent bars typically contain more caffeine per gram than milk chocolate.

Does cocoa powder have more caffeine than chocolate?

Cocoa powder and raw cacao beans vary widely by origin and processing. Authoritative sources such as USDA FoodData Central report variable values; in general, powder with higher cocoa solids will contain more caffeine per gram than a diluted cocoa beverage.

Can kids drink hot cocoa?

Hot cocoa (240 ml = 9 mg) contains low caffeine, but guidelines discourage habitual caffeine for young children. For adolescents, the American Academy of Pediatrics recommends limiting caffeine; consult a pediatrician for individual advice.

How long does caffeine from cocoa last?

On average caffeine half‑life is ~5.7 hours. Using the dataset dose of 9 mg (hot cocoa), about 4.3 mg remains after 6 hours and ~2.1 mg after 12 hours; individual metabolism varies.
